Agenda / Modules

Module 1: Framing the issue

  • defining the real issue rather than reacting to symptoms
  • clarifying scope, stakeholders, and decision need
  • avoiding confusion caused by vague problem statements

Module 2: Analysing information and assumptions

  • gathering information, testing assumptions, and recognising bias
  • separating fact, inference, and opinion
  • asking better questions before choosing a response

Module 3: Options and trade-offs

  • developing options and comparing trade-offs
  • using structure to improve judgement
  • avoiding false choices and premature conclusions

Module 4: Decision quality and communication

  • communicating analysis and decisions clearly
  • making rationale visible to stakeholders
  • handling challenge or disagreement more constructively

Module 5: Application and improvement

  • applying the tools to workplace situations
  • reflecting on personal decision habits
  • practical next steps after the course
